Delaware Bankruptcy Court approved a plan by the US unit of Chinese firm Wanxiang to acquire Fisker’s assets for $149.2 million.
Plans to revive the Karma as a traditional petrol-guzzling sports car were revealed in US Bankruptcy Court documents. Wanxiang is expected to build a remaining stock of Karmas at a contract plant in Finland, with production to move to the U.S.
Delaware is hoping the former GM plant near Newport will be a manufacturing site, although government officials have been cautious about such prospects.
Still in the cards is a mid-sized hybrid, known as the Atlantic. Wanxiang owns Fisker’s battery maker A123 Systems.
